446 Amrapali Silicon City Flats Sold to AU Real Estate

In a significant move within the NCR property landscape, AU Real Estate has acquired 446 residential units in Sector 76, Noida, for a total of ₹1,468 crore. The acquisition was completed via an e-auction conducted by NBCC (India) Limited, the government-run firm responsible for completing unfinished projects of the now-defunct Amrapali Group.

This bulk purchase is part of NBCC’s ongoing efforts under the supervision of the Supreme Court, which mandated the completion of over 38,000 delayed housing units left abandoned by the Amrapali Group. To facilitate this, the Amrapali Stalled Projects Investments Reconstruction Establishment (ASPIRE) was created, entrusting NBCC with the task of executing and delivering these projects.

The purchased flats are part of the “Aspire Silicon City” development — an 8.5-acre residential project that comprises around 600 total units. Through the recent e-auction, NBCC sold 446 of these units. AU Real Estate, a relatively new entrant in the industry founded in 2022, secured the rights to these flats, aiming to resell them to individual buyers and investors.

Ashish Agarwal, Director of AU Real Estate, confirmed the deal and shared that the company will bring the units to market soon, launching them in phases. The total built-up area spans approximately 13.85 lakh square feet. Though the base price during the auction was ₹10,500 per square foot, the final purchase value was slightly higher due to bidding dynamics.

“We plan to release the flats in a phased manner to ensure steady market response,” Agarwal said. “Our payment to NBCC is structured in stages, aligned with the project’s construction milestones. Even if we’re unable to sell all units immediately, we’re committed to making the payments as scheduled.”

The government’s approach of auctioning unsold inventory in bulk is part of a broader strategy to recover funds and speed up delivery of stalled projects. To date, NBCC has raised nearly ₹9,700 crore by selling over 4,400 flats through similar auctions across five different developments. Prominent builders like Gaurs Group, Mansan Builders, and Happy Valley Infra have also participated in previous bidding rounds.

AU Real Estate’s acquisition of these 446 units represents a strong bet on the recovering Noida Real Estate market. The company already has two projects underway in the Delhi-NCR region and views this latest deal as a major step in its expansion plans.

With renewed focus on project completions, developer accountability, and investor interest, the Aspire Silicon City transaction is a positive signal for homebuyers and a turning point for stalled developments across Noida.
